Kristi Allain is Associate Professor of Sociology and Canada Research Chair in Physical Culture and Social Life at St. Thomas University. Her work examines physical culture and its complex relationships with national identities, perhaps no more obvious in her work on how men's hockey produces, contests, and supports dominant expressions of Canadian National identity.

Today, they discuss the likelihood of low voter turnout at the upcoming Toronto mayoral election and what is needed for a candidate to actually win. ---- FEDERAL FUNDING RESUMES FOR HOCKEY CANADA Marissa Lennox is now joined by Dr. Kristi Allain, Canada's Research Chair of Physical Culture and Social Life and an Associate Professor of Sociology at St. Thomas University. Ottawa has resumed its funding to Hockey Canada, but it comes with a set of conditions with the key being that they want the prominent organization to change its culture and as the federal sports minister Pascale St-Onge said, " tackle issues regarding safe sport, such as the toxic behaviours, the trivialization of sexual violence, and the culture of silence, which has too often made the headlines" in the aftermath of its scandal.
